H7 For lows
9006 For fogs.. Connector on fogs have to be flipped around

i went 35 watts for everything..

55 watts for my lows are just to much.. I already get flashed on the highway enough.. anymore i think i would start having road rage.. If you have projectors i would get 55watts but if you don't i would get 35 watts.. I had my ex drive in front of me in her car and she said it look like a space ship was flying down the road.. haha
